Beejapur Population - Pali, Rajasthan

Beejapur is a large village located in Bali Tehsil of Pali district, Rajasthan with total 1613 families residing. The Beejapur village has population of 8021 of which 4127 are males while 3894 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Beejapur village population of children with age 0-6 is 1176 which makes up 14.66 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Beejapur village is 944 which is higher than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Beejapur as per census is 906, higher than Rajasthan average of 888.

Beejapur village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Beejapur village was 60.16 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Beejapur Male literacy stands at 74.07 % while female literacy rate was 45.52 %.

Caste Factor

Beejapur village of Pali has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 26.22 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 13.32 % of total population in Beejapur village.

Work Profile

In Beejapur village out of total population, 3032 were engaged in work activities. 65.07 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 34.93 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 3032 workers engaged in Main Work, 417 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 229 were Agricultural labourer.
